Expanding the European Financial Stability Facility

In this week's show: why Slovakia could yet throw a spanner in the works of plans to expand the eurozone’s bail-out fund, the European Financial Stability Facility or EFSF, and why the Basel committee are determined to press ahead with plans to force banks to hold more liquid assets, despite lobbying to the contrary.
